The International System of Units (SI, abbreviated from the French Système international (d'unités)) is the modern form of the metric system.It is the only system of measurement with an official status in nearly every country in the world. Some of these derive from a unit of force divided by a unit of area; the SI unit of pressure, the pascal (Pa), for example, is one newton per square metre (N/m 2); similarly, the pound-force per square inch is the traditional unit of pressure in the imperial and U.S. customary systems. The SI has special names for 22 of these derived units (for example, hertz, the SI unit of measurement of frequency), but the rest merely reflect their derivation: for example, the square metre (m 2), the SI derived unit of area; and the kilogram per cubic metre (kg/m 3 or kg⋅m −3), the SI derived unit of density. - Slader Definition of resistance: Ohm’s Law. Because energy is defined via work, the SI unit for energy is the same as the unit of work – the joule (J), named in honor of James Prescott Joule and his experiments on the mechanical equivalent of heat.
